LG_GS290_Cookie_Fresh“Sociable and friendly” is the way LG describes its two new Cookie handsets. The Cookie Plus (LG GS500) and Cookie Fresh (LG GS290) mobile phones apparently “provide for a more exciting touchscreen experience”, putting an end to the humdrum touchscreen experience that has held mankind back thus far.

The LG Cookie sold over 13 million units worldwide, and LG will be hoping the new phones’ mix of full touchscreen, social networks, mobile apps and “advanced graphics” will repeat the feat.

To help it along, the phone offers connectivity to the smart social network service (SNS) and “unique features such as LiveSquare” (which assigns avatars to your social network friends and keeps track of your conversations in “a visually creative way”).

On top of that there’s a cartoon-styled user interface with colourful themes and support for downloadable applications such as The New York Times, eBay Search, Amazon Search and Fox News.

Dr Skott Ahn, president and CEO of LG Electronics Mobile Communications, said the phones offered various features to suit different tastes “while maintaining the core features of the original LG Cookie phone”.

Those craving a new look may prefer to opt for the LG Cookie Fresh, which is available in 16 different colours.

Both models will be available this month with prices to be announced.
